Let's Cook - Explorateur de Recettes

Application React permettant d'explorer et de rechercher des recettes de cuisine avec une interface moderne et intuitive.

Projets pédagogiques Veille technologique
Let's Cook - Explorateur de Recettes
Voir le projet Projet Personnel

Présentation de Let’s Cook

Projet de veille technologique et d’apprentissage pour le perfectionnement en React et JavaScript vanilla. Cette application d’exploration de recettes sert à expérimenter avec les APIs externes, les interfaces de recherche et les concepts de gestion d’état React.

En tant que formateur, ce projet me permet également de proposer des défis pratiques aux apprenants pour la maîtrise de React, la consommation d’APIs et les concepts d’interfaces modernes.

Client : Projet pédagogique et veille technologique
Année : 2024
URL : Voir le projet

Objectif de la mission

  • Perfectionnement en React et JavaScript vanilla
  • Veille technologique sur la consommation d’APIs externes
  • Apprentissage des concepts de gestion d’état et hooks React
  • Création de défis pratiques pour la formation
  • Expérimentation avec les interfaces de recherche modernes

Réalisations techniques

Application de recettes :

  • Recherche avancée de recettes
  • Interface utilisateur moderne et responsive
  • Intégration d’API pour les données de recettes
  • Navigation fluide entre les sections
  • Affichage détaillé des recettes avec instructions

Technologies utilisées :

  • React (framework JavaScript pour l’interface)
  • CSS moderne (styling responsive et animations)
  • JavaScript ES6+ (logique applicative avancée)
  • API REST (intégration de données externes)

Architecture frontend :

  • Components React réutilisables
  • Gestion d’état avec hooks
  • Integration d’APIs externes
  • Responsive design mobile-first

Défis techniques

Intégration API :

  • Gestion des appels API asynchrones
  • Traitement et normalisation des données
  • Gestion des erreurs et états de chargement
  • Optimisation des performances réseau

Interface utilisateur :

  • Recherche en temps réel optimisée
  • Affichage responsive des résultats
  • Navigation intuitive entre recettes
  • Optimisation mobile et tactile

Résultats

  • Application de recettes fonctionnelle

  • Interface moderne et intuitive

  • Intégration API réussie

  • Expérience utilisateur optimisée

  • Architecture React scalable et maintenable content: | Client : Projet Personnel
    Durée : 2 semaines
    Budget : Pro bono
    Équipe : 1 développeur
    Statut : Actif

    Objectifs :

    • Créer une interface moderne pour explorer les recettes
    • Implémenter une recherche efficace
    • Démontrer les compétences React avancées
    • Optimiser l’expérience utilisateur mobile

challenge: enable: true title: “Défis techniques” content: | Gestion des données API : - Intégration fluide avec l’API de recettes - Gestion du state et des appels asynchrones - Optimisation des performances de recherche

**Interface utilisateur :**
- Design responsive sur tous les appareils
- Navigation intuitive entre les recettes
- Chargement optimisé des images de recettes

solution: enable: true title: “Solutions apportées” content: | Architecture React optimisée : - Composants réutilisables et modulaires - Hooks personnalisés pour la gestion d’état - Lazy loading pour les performances

**UX/UI moderne :**
- Design system cohérent
- Animations fluides et feedback utilisateur
- Accessibilité web intégrée

result: enable: true title: “Résultats” content: | ✅ Application React performante et moderne
✅ Interface utilisateur intuitive et responsive
✅ Intégration API réussie avec gestion d’erreurs
✅ Code propre et maintenable
✅ Déploiement automatisé sur Vercel

L'application démontre une maîtrise complète de l'écosystème React moderne avec des pratiques de développement professionnelles.

cta: enable: true title: “Intéressé par une application similaire ?” content: “Créons ensemble votre application web moderne avec React. Contactez-nous pour discuter de votre projet.” button: enable: true label: “Démarrer votre projet” link: “/contact/” type: “portfolio”

Let’s Cook représente l’excellence du développement React moderne avec une interface utilisateur soignée et des fonctionnalités avancées de recherche de recettes.

Projets similaires

Un projet similaire en tête ?

Discutons de vos besoins et créons ensemble quelque chose d'exceptionnel.